Output 1b626a40b77e5817adda8ca4b2bac1735649a40833973a61e72e9ab4bad4857d:1

value
23216817
script pubkey
OP_0 OP_PUSHBYTES_20 565926c64b0cc67573c3c025c95839fd10e413e2
address
bc1q2evjd3jtpnr82u7rcqjujkpel5gwgylz2qffj9
transaction
1b626a40b77e5817adda8ca4b2bac1735649a40833973a61e72e9ab4bad4857d
confirmations
408698
spent
true